    Question

    Select the most appropriate idiom to fill in the blank.
    A lot of people are still ______ over the GDP issue.

    A.

    over the fence

    B.

    breaking a leg

    C.

    sitting on the fence

    D.

    by the fence

    Correct option is C

    Option (c) is the correct meaning of the given idiom.
    Idiom: Sitting on the fence means being undecided or not choosing one side in a dispute or decision. It refers to someone who is avoiding making a firm decision.
    Example: Many voters are still sitting on the fence and haven't decided whom to support in the election.
    Other related idioms and their meanings:
    · Beat around the bush: Avoiding the main topic
    · In two minds: Unable to decide
    · Cross the bridge when you come to it: Deal with a problem if and when it arises
